You aren't supposed to set SPATH and DPATH by editing config.h. You're
supposed to change them by rerunning ./configure. Now if *that* doesn't
work, I want to hear about it, but otherwise, I'm not concerned.

Try to ./configure --help and use the options --prefix=dir --exec-prefix=dir
--with-dpath=dir --with-cpath=file and --with-lpath=file.
